Real Estate

Metric Value
Housing occupied 91.04%
Housing vacant 8.96%
Housing occupied by owner 68.5%
Housing occupied by tenant 31.5%
Total Rented Units 2512
Median Contract Gross Rent $539
Median Gross Rent $615
Median Home Value $136,100

Contract rent is the monthly cash rent agreed to, regardless of any furnishings, utilities, fees, meals, or services that may be included. Gross rent is the contract rent plus the estimated average monthly cost of utilities and fuels if these are paid by the renter. In zip code 58801 median gross rent is 14.1% larger then the median contract rent.
